    Half Day Athens Sightseeing (1) The tour begins with a panoramic drive through the city center of Athens. View Panathenian Stadium, the Presidential Residence, the ruins of the Temple of Zeus and Hadrian's Arch. Continue on to visit the Acropolis, the ancient architectural masterpiece built during the Golden Age of Athens. Finally, visit the new Acropolis Museum, the striking modern building built at the base of the monument where many of the original statues from the Acropolis are now displayed.*

    Departs at 8:45 a.m. Pick-up from hotel approximately 30-60 minutes prior to departure time. Tour ends at hotel.
    *Tours operating on Monday will not include the Acropolis Museum due to site closure.

    Athens Cape Sounion (3) Drive along the coast, past the beaches of Glyfada, Vouliagmeni, and Varkiza to Cape Sounion, the most southern point of Attica, Cape Sounion. See the white marble pillars of the Temple of Posseidon, and view the Saronic Gulf, along with the little islands offshore. Following, time to walk at leisure on the rocky promontory of Sounion.

    Full Day Istanbul City Tour with lunch 9:00 AM (TS-01) Today, enjoy a full day classical tour into the heart of Istanbul City, including visits to St. Sophia, the great Byzantine basilica built in the 6th century, and the world-famous Blue Mosque. Continue to the Roman Hippodrome, the ancient site of chariot races and competitive athletic events. Afterwards, enjoy lunch at Konyali Restaurant, located on the Palace grounds. In the afternoon, visit Topkapi Palace, the former residence of the Ottoman Sultans. Visit the Treasury Rooms which house 700 years worth of priceless Endurun Treasure, making for the largest national trove in the world. Continue to visit the famous Mosque of Süleyman the Magnificent, built in the 16th century, and regarded today as one of the greatest buildings in the world, before making a final stop to visit the renowned Grand Bazaar, the world's largest covered market, featuring over 58 streets and more than 4000 shops.
    The Basilica of St. Sophia is closed on Monday. Likewise, the Grand Bazaar is closed on Sunday; as well as the following holiday dates: Sept 8 - 11, 2010 & Nov 15 - 19, 2010.

    Topkapi Palace is closed on Tuesday. The Mosque of Süleyman will be closed for renovations. It will be replaced in the tour with the Rustem Pasha Mosque, built in the 16th century and famous for its lavish use of exquisite Iznik tiles set in a wide variety of floral and geometric designs.

    Full Day Istanbul Bosphorus Cruise with lunch 9:00 AM (TS-01/A) -Bus Today's tour of Istanbul includes a cruise on the Bosphorus, with lunch. The tour begins with a visit to the famous Istanbul Spice Market before boarding a ferry, crossing the Bosphorus into Europe and Asia. While visiting both Europe and Asia, enjoy stops along the way to photograph the 15th century Rumelihisari Fortress, as well as various summer palaces and old wooden homes. The cruise terminates at the fishing village of Sariyer, close to the Black Sea. After lunch, enjoy a pleasant drive to Camlica Hill on the Asian side, via the Bosphorus Bridge, to see Istanbul in beautiful panorama. For your final stop, visit the Beylerbeyi Palace, the former summer residence of the Ottoman Sultans, to see its original furnishings and formal gardens.(L)
    The Beylerbeyi Palace is closed on Monday and Thursday. Likewise, the Spice Market is closed on Sunday, as well as the following holiday dates: Sept 8 - 11, 2010 & Nov 15 - 19, 2010.
